Problems solved by technology

The slope of the terrace wall is one of the most exposed areas in the regional economic orchard. In addition, the newly built terraced fields are sparsely covered with vegetation and the surface is exposed. If no measures are taken, it will cause serious soil loss.
However, due to site conditions and economic constraints, it is difficult to restore vegetation on terrace walls in some areas, which intensifies water erosion on terrace walls and slopes, and increases the activity of gravity erosion

Abstract

The invention relates to the technical field of agriculture and forestry and provides a terrace soil fixing method. The method includes: planting melastoma dodecandrum lour in the surface of a terrace; planting herbal plants with developed root systems on ridges of the terrace; when the herbal plants grow to be grass excellent 30cm in height, inoculating biological crust on the surface of a terrace wall. A terrace ecological slope protection structure is obtained after adopting the method for soil fixing, the terrace after soil fixing through the method is less prone to water and soil loss, and the method is good in protection effect on the terrace wall, the terrace surface and the ridges, suitable for commercial fruit forestry terraces and good in economic benefit.

Description

technical field [0001] The invention relates to the technical field of agriculture and forestry, in particular to a soil fixing method for terraced fields and an ecological slope protection structure for terraced fields. Background technique [0002] At present, the economic fruit forest in the southern hilly area is one of the main measures for the development of regional agricultural economy, and it is also an important channel for the peasants to make a fortune. Among them, the transformation of slope land into narrow terraced fields (reversed slope terraced fields) is one of the main technologies for water and soil conservation in the southern hilly area. . Due to limited site conditions, densely populated areas, and prominent human-land conflicts, the width of terraced fields is much smaller than that in arid and semi-arid areas in China, and in order to increase the width of fields, the outer slopes / step walls of terraced fields are relatively steep.
